MAN ARRESTED ON LONG LIST OF CHARGES

  
Matthew Galloway
(Washington Co. Jail)

A Houston-area man has been arrested on a slew of charges after police were called to a local store, Sunday night.

Just after 9:00 p.m., police were called to a theft report at the local WalMart in the 200 block of Highway 290 West.

36-year old Matthew Ray Galloway, of Spring, was reported to be stealing items inside the store by placing alternate barcodes on merchandise.

Galloway was reported to have left location, and was later found by another officer.

Galloway was charged with Possession and Unlawful use of a Criminal Instrument, Theft Property Less than $250, two counts of Forgery of a Government Instrument, Fraudulent Destruction of Writing,  Failure to Identify as a Fugitive/With Intent to Give False Information, Wrong Fictitious Altered, or Obscured License Plate, and a Warrant for Forgery.

Galloway was taken to the Washington County Jail.
